Understanding the Need for Parrot Adoption
Parrots, especially those that are more typical pet species, frequently find themselves in shelters for numerous factors, including:
Owner Surrender: Many people undervalue the dedication required to look after a parrot. When owners understand they can not offer the needed time, attention, and care, they might surrender their birds to shelters.Abandonment: Some parrots are abandoned due to unexpected scenarios, such as moving, monetary difficulties, or even the loss of their owner.Rescue Cases: Parrots may be eliminated from violent or neglectful scenarios, needing them to be rehabilitated and rehomed.Advantages of Adopting a ParrotAdvantageDetailsSaving a LifeBy adopting, you offer a parrot with a second chance.Reduced CostsAdoption costs are usually lower than buying from a breeder.Behavioral AssessmentMany shelters perform behavioral assessments to assist match birds with appropriate owners.Support for SheltersYour adoption cost helps support the shelter's mission and care for other animals.Educational ResourcesShelters often offer resources and guidance on appropriate care.

Before adopting a parrot, it's necessary to consider the following:
Research: Understand the particular needs and characteristics of the parrot species you desire.Time Commitment: Parrots require considerable day-to-day interaction, mental stimulation, and workout.Space: Ensure you have sufficient area for the parrot's cage and space to fly (if they are allowed out of the cage).Financial Responsibility: Factor in the costs of food, vet care, toys, and other products.Long-Term Commitment: Many parrots have long life-spans, and potential owners should be gotten ready for a lifelong dedication.The Adoption Process

Q: Do parrots require socialization?A: Yes, parrots are highly social animals and require daily interaction with their owners for their psychological health. Q: Are there any behavioral problems I must be mindful of?A: Some parrots may display behavioral problems due to previous experiences, however with time, patience, and training, lots of can adjust favorably.
